What is Chicken Cordon Bleu?
Chicken Cordon Bleu is a popular meal that mix chicken , ham , and cheese inside a сrunchy crust . People often say it started in Switzerland or France , though no one’s really sure . The name Cordon Bleu means blue ribbon , which shows it was seen as a top dish long ago .
Traditionally you pound the chicken breast thin , put a slice of ham and lots of Swiss cheese inside , then you roll it up . After that you dust it with flour , dip it in egg , and cover it with breadcrumbs . Then you bake or fry it until it turns gоlden and crispy . Every bite gives you mix of chewy chicken and melty cheese that people just remember long after dinner is over .
Over the years Chicken Cordon Bleu has changed a bit as people try new things like different meats or cheeses , but most still love the old version . Whether it’s a simple family dinner or a fancy party , this dish brings folks together and always feels special .

Ingredients for Delicious Chicken Cordon Bleu Soup
Here’s what you need to make a bowl of Chicken Cordon Bleu Soup . All these ingredients help bring out that familiar flavor and give the soup a smooth texture .
- Main Ingredients:
- 2 cups shredded chicken ( cooked and cooled )
- 1 cup diced ham
- 1 cup shredded Swiss or Gruyère cheese
- 4 cups chicken broth
- Vegetables:
- 1 cup diced carrots
- 1 cup diced celery
- 1 cup diced onions
- Spices and Seasonings:
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- Salt and pepper , to taste
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- Optional Add-ins:
- ½ cup heavy cream ( for added richness )
- 1 cup frozen peas ( for added color and nutrition )

Directions for Making Chicken Cordon Bleu Soup
- Preparation:
First , shred the cooked chicken , dice the ham , and chop the carrots , celery , and onions . Also get your spices and cheese ready so you dont have to stop while cooking .
- Cooking Process:
Heat a little oil in a big pot over medium heat . Add the onions , celery , and carrots and cook until they get soft , about 5 to 7 minutes . Then stir in thyme , salt , pepper , and garlic powder .
Pour in the chicken broth and let it come to a gentle simmer . Add the chicken and ham and cook for 10 more minutes so the flavors blend .
- Finishing Touches:
Stir in the shredded cheese and let it melt into the soup . If you want it richer , pour in the cream and mix well . Taste and add more salt or pepper if you think it needs it .
- Serving Suggestions:
Serve the soup hot with some crusty brеad or a simple salad . You can sprinkle extra cheese or chopped parsley on top to make it look nice .
Tips for a Perfect Chicken Cordon Bleu Soup
- Ingredient Quality:
Use good chicken and cheese to make the soup taste better . Fresh stuff usually works best .
- Adjusting Thickness:
If you like a thicker soup , mix a little cornstarch with water and stir it in . For a thinner soup , just add more broth or cream .
- Freezing and Storing:
Put leftovers in airtight containers and cool in the fridge for up to three days . To freeze , use freezer bags or containers and thaw overnight before heating .
- Substitutions:
You can use turkey instead of chicken or try dairy-free cheese so everyone can eat it .

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
How can I make this sоup gluten-free?
Use gluten-free breadcrumbs or leave out the breading . Also check that your chicken broth doesn’t have any gluten in it .
Can I use rotisserie chicken?
Yes , rotisserie chicken saves time and tastes good . Just take off the skin and shred the meat before adding it to the soup .
What can I use instead of Swiss cheese?
Gruyère works great since it tastes a lot like Swiss . You can also use mozzarella or cheddar if you like .
How do I store leftovers?
Let the soup cool then put it in airtight containers in the fridge for up to three days . For longer storage , freeze it in bags or containers and thaw before reheating .
Can I make this in a slow cooker?
Yes , just put everything in the slow cooker except the cheese and cream . Cook on low for 6 to 8 hours . Then add the cheese and cream at the end before serving .

Delicious Chicken Cordon Bleu Soup
Equipment
- 1 large pot or Dutch oven
- 1 cooking spoon
- 1 whisk
- 1 ladle
- 1 set measuring cups
- 1 set measuring spoons
- 1 cutting board
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ium onion, diced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 medium carrots, diced
- 2 stalks celery, diced
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 1 cup cooked ham, diced Feel free to substitute with turkey or omit for a lighter version.
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up Swiss cheese, shredded
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- to taste salt
- to taste pepper
- Fresh parsley, chopped For garnish.
Instructions
- In a large pot or Dutch oven,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
- Add the diced onion and sauté for about 3-4 minutes until translucent.
- Stir in the minced garlic, carrots, and celery, cooking for another 5 minutes until the vegetables start to soften.
- Pour in the chicken broth and bring the mixture to a simmer.
- Add the shredded chicken, diced ham, heavy cream, and dried thyme. Stir well.
- Let the soup simmer for about 15 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ld.
- Gradually whisk in the Swiss cheese until melted and creamy.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.
